- 博客(15)
- 收藏
- 关注
原创 review-exp9- 磁盘限额
本文章主要供班级复习使用,由于时间紧凑,未一一作出解释,敬请谅解!1、新建一个大小为为5GB的分区(MBR分区或者LVM分区),在其上建立ext4文件系统后,将其挂载到/opt/16X(根据你所在的班级请把X替换成1或者2或者3或者4;如果没有这个目录,请自己建立)。给你的CentOS 7上的adam<你的学号> 帐号(如果没有请自建,比如你的学号是2016060001,那么建立一...
2019-06-29 21:48:43
506
原创 review-exp8-文件系统的使用
本文章主要供班级复习使用,由于时间紧凑,未一一作出解释,敬请谅解!1、用wget下载https://mirrors.tuna.tsinghua.edu.cn/centos/7.6.1810/isos/x86_64/ 里的CentOS-7-x86_64-NetInstall-1810.iso 文件,要求把这个下载的iso文件放置在当前用户的家目录下答:安装wget:sudo yum ins...
2019-06-29 21:40:34
498
原创 review-exp7-磁盘分区和LVM
1、备份启动硬盘的MBR到主目录下的mbr.backup文件,并且证明该文件的最后两个字节为55,AA。分析:因为MBR位于硬盘上。所以它能被备份以及还原。MBR是写在磁盘的0柱面0磁道1扇区之中,而一个扇区也就是512个字节,又因为我当前虚拟机使用的是scsi硬盘,所以MBR包含在/dev/sda之中,也就是第一块磁盘。所以使用dd命令备份MBR步骤就是:创建备份文件:touch ...
2019-06-29 21:34:59
760
原创 review-exp6-进程和作业管理
1、在远程终端里,用非root账户运行passwd命令,不要输入密码;然后开启另一个远程终端,在此终端内查看刚才被运行的passwd命令的euid,ruid,pid和命令名字。答:命令:ps a -u weliteh -o cmd,euid,ruid,pid|grep 'passwd'2、解释上一操作中所看到的euid和ruid的值所代表的意义和关系。euid:effecti...
2019-06-29 21:21:57
519
原创 review-exp5--用户和权限管理
本文章主要供班级复习使用,由于时间紧凑,未一一作出解释,敬请谅解!1. 列出自己的账户、密码、组在系统内 4 个相应文件里的条目答:命令:sudo less /etc/passwd /etc/shadow /etc/group /etc/gshadow|grep -n 'weliteh'2. 列出/etc 目录下与账户有关的 4 个文件的文件权限答:命令: ...
2019-06-29 21:11:29
803
原创 review-exp4- 文本操作、shell命令、变量和环境
本文章主要供班级复习使用,由于时间紧凑,未一一作出解释,敬请谅解!1、(echo;或者cat结合输入重定向)把下面三行文字存入到/tmp目录下的boring_or_interesting.txt文件里。Although that is boring, this is pretty interesting.And this is interesting too.答:方式一...
2019-06-29 17:46:26
607
原创 review-exp3-文件和目录操作
本文章主要供班级复习使用,由于时间紧凑,未一一作出解释,敬请谅解!1、(mkdir,cd)在自己的主目录下建立一串目录:git/ne16X/<学号>,并进入该目录。2、(touch)在该目录内建立用自己的名字的全拼为名字的空文件。3、(stat)查看刚才建立的文件的访问权限、最近访问时间(atime)、最近内容修改时间(mtime)和最近属性变化时间(ctime)。...
2019-06-29 17:28:39
1283
原创 review-exp2-常用Linux命令操作
本文章主要供班级复习使用,由于时间紧凑,整理的有些混乱,敬请谅解!部分内容摘自http://c.biancheng.net/linux_tutorial/命令提示符登录系统后,第一眼看到的内容是:[root@localhost ~]#这就是 Linux 系统的命令提示符。那么,这个提示符的含义是什么呢?[]:这是提示符的分隔符号,没有特殊含义。 root:显示的是当前的登录用...
2019-06-29 15:56:44
1021
原创 利用tar压缩bz2包,出现无法执行exec:没有那个文件或目录
通过tar命令的-cjvf将git目录压缩成git.tar.bz2并备份到backup目录内,并说明tar命令的-j和-z选项的不同。在压缩成bzip2格式时出现上述错误,原因是没有安装bzip2,所以利用yum在线安装bzip2安装bzip2后用tar -jxvf对在安装bzip2前用tar –jcvf压缩的文件进行解压,发现并没有解压成功,说明系统之前确实没有安装bzip2包,...
2019-03-18 22:06:18
1583
原创 Python、C/C++混编实现最短路径可视化—Dijkstra算法
本文讲述的是主要是运用C/C++语言Dijkstra算法来完成交通图的存储、图中任一顶点到其余任意一顶点间的最短路径问题,并利用Python中的复杂网络分析库Networkx来绘制有向图以实现最短路径的可视化。
2019-01-12 05:57:08
4597
4
原创 csdn博客登录不上-why?
标题距离上篇博客已有三月之余,今天登录csdn才发现登录成功之后,立马又退回了登录界面,试了好几次也是如此,然后试着用手机号免密登录也是如此。注册账号有一年左右了,没有更换过密码,还记得在注册的时候看他有提示过要定期更换密码,自己就试了试更改密码,登录成功了,原来是太长时间没有修改密码导致的。修改方式主要有两种方式:手机号注册,邮箱未绑定。可通过短信验证码验证登录。绑定邮箱,可通过邮箱...
2019-01-11 14:39:16
1639
原创 计算机网络实验(三)之Wireshark抓包分析-python实现http分析
计算机网络实验(三)之Wireshark抓包分析-python实现http分析计算机网络试验三实验内容1.实验步骤1.1 基本HTTP GET/response交互1.2 HTTP条件Get/response交互1.3HTTP条件认证实验要求实验作答-代码实现分析版本一版本二函数封装1-8题作答9-12题作答13-14题作答运行结果13-14结果对比总结寄语计算机网络试验三实验内容1.实验步...
2018-09-28 07:38:03
12062
原创 计算机网络实验(二)之Wireshark抓包分析获取URL列表(去重、排序、统计)
实验要求 本试验要求基于第一次实验中访问某官网主页时所抓取到的数据包,用Python 3语言、Jupyter Notebook和Pyshark编写代码进行协议分析所需的开发环境,编写代码,以输出的方式列出首页以及其所包含的所有资源(至少包含如下类型 .html, .js, .css, .jpg, .jpeg, .png, .gif中每一类的所有资源)的URL。实验内容一、下...
2018-09-15 17:27:10
11001
5
原创 Android利用包含排斥原理求x~y之间不能被x1,x2,x3.....xn整除的个数
前言 撰写此博客,也是源于一道离散数学题。求1到1000之间(包含1和1000在内)既不能被5和6,也不能被8整除的数的个数。在第一次写的时候,用Java很简单的实现了上述讲到的数学问题。可在实际应用中,我们利用包含排斥原理来筛选数据,这些数据和筛选的规则往往不是固定的,所以,突发奇想:能不能利用包含排斥原理求x~y之间不能被x1,x2,x3.....xn整除的个数?本文为了让效果更...
2018-04-15 14:55:27
971
原创 Java一维数组实现求R^2的关系矩阵M^2
初衷 上离散数学课时,老师说这门课和数据结构,算法有很大的联系,建议我们用代码去实现一些定理来简化计算。如利用R的n次幂R^n的定义求R的各次幂,用关系矩阵来表示。作为一个编程爱好者,用代码去实现和简化数学问题,无疑是一件非常有趣的事情。况且矩阵在人口流动问题方面运用矩阵高次幂来预测未来的人口数,人口的发展趋势,以及在经济生活、密码学等方面都有非常巧妙的运用。所以多写写代码对将来的学习还是有好处...
2018-04-14 21:28:45
2035
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人